Sat 741233702010706

decimal
148246.3702010706
degree
0°148246′1078″3702010706‴
percentile
35.296842991717305%
name
ipfqbukweah
cycle
0
epoch
0
period
73
block
148246
offset
3702010706
timestamp
rarity
common